Canary gating for the Pinewick deploy pipeline enforces three checks: baseline error delta, saturation headroom, and synthetic probe pass rate. All three must pass for two consecutive evaluation windows before promotion. Do not edit thresholds directly in config; changes go through review. Current thresholds and their rationale are maintained on the internal page below.

wiki page, kahog-hahig: https://vault.zemvargrid.internal/display/deploy/repo/settings/merge_requests/job/settings/6f3b933774dbc5320a4daa18

Ticket #: open. Site: Fennick House, Level 2 media wing. Requestor: L&D team. Contractors from Osprey Visuals booked to fit acoustic panels and lighting rig in Studio B ahead of the training-video shoot. Access window: Tuesday–Thursday, 08:00–17:00. Loading via rear dock only; no equipment through the atrium. Studio door is on the secured corridor past the edit suites. Contractors must sign in at the service desk each morning and wear hi-vis in the dock area. Use the door code below for the corridor entrance.

staff pass of kajop-kawef = bdg-I-25

## Support

Log compaction in Pondrel is mostly hands-off — the compactor runs hourly and trims segments older than the retention window. If it stalls, check the compactor lag gauge before panicking; it usually catches up on its own. For anything weirder, like corrupted segments or runaway disk usage, ping the queue maintainers.

pager mailbox: holius@nelvrogrid.internal